Explore the resurgence of hazardous dust storms in the Southwest and the alarming emissions of HFC-23, a potent greenhouse gas. This episode highlights the health impacts of dust storms on vulnerable communities, and new research linking these storms to climate change, along with regulatory gaps in addressing super pollutants.
